Haverhill’s Star Shines Bright Again this Holiday Season
An illuminated star at the top of Covanta Haverhill’s stack became a traditional holiday symbol in that northeastern Massachusetts city. And over the course of nearly three decades, the star has also come to represent the facility’s steadfast commitment to its community.
Haverhill Helping to Make Online Learning a Little Easier
Covanta Haverhill provided 100 sets of noise-reduction headphones to help 175 Haverhill students with online learning. The donation was made in partnership YMCA of the North Shore through its ‘Learning Pods’ program.
Cleaning up the Merrimack River
Covanta Haverhill is supporting the Clean River Project by generously donating a boat to assist in efforts to remove litter from the Merrimack River. The boat, dubbed the "Covanta Boat", is made of heavy duty aluminum and will be an integral part of the project. Read more about the project here.
